Union Cabinet approved Samudra Manthan Friday, a Rs 84,084-crore national offshore exploration programme to step up oil and gas exploration in India’s offshore basins to reduce dependence on imports, reports Atul Mathur. The scheme aims to increase exploration in deepwater and ultra-deepwater areas through large-scale seismic surveys, exploratory drilling and creation of common offshore infrastructure in the next five years.
